Dealing with erectile dysfunction (ED) and premature ejaculation (PME) can be quite a challenge but let’s explore some Ayurvedic ways that might help address these concerns. First thing, we should consider, is the state of your doshas, especially Vata and Pitta. Often, imbalances here can lead to these issues.
You might want to try Ayurveda’s classical herbs. Ashwagandha is known for enhancing stamina and boosting vitality. Take about a teaspoon of Ashwagandha powder with warm milk every night before sleeping. It’s calming for the mind too. Safed Musli is another one that’s traditionally used for reproductive health – a teaspoon of the powder, mixed with honey or warm milk, every morning could be beneficial.
Diet-wise, consume foods that pacify Vata: warm, cooked meals with healthy oils like ghee, sweet fruits, and nuts. Ensure you’re staying away from overly spicy or sour foods, which could aggravate Pitta. You can’t ignore digestive health here… proper Agni (digestive fire) is crucial. Include ginger or cumin in your diet to support digestion. Stay hydrated!
Lifestyle habits play big role too. Stress is a big trigger for both ED and PME, so find ways to chill out – maybe breathwork or meditation for 10 mins daily. Exercise? Absolutely, but don’t overdo it. A brisk walk or light jogging can boost energy without taxing you.
One more thing, consider practicing Vajikarana therapy, known for improving strength and stamina. While it’s a rejuvenation therapy, it’s best done under guidance of an experienced Ayurvedic practitioner.
If the situation doesn’t seem to improve, I’d recommend checking in with a healthcare professional to discuss your concerns further. It’s essential to ensure there’s nothing else going on, despite having no other health issues you mentioned. Above all, patience and consistency with these practices are key!
